Solar easements and easements for light, air, and view may be created by conveyance, reservation in a deed, or by agreement. In the absence of such an easement, the owner of land has no legal right to have light and air unobstructed by buildings on the adjoining land. The Oregon Grant of Solar Easement is a legal agreement that grants certain rights to property owners to protect or ensure access to sunlight for solar energy systems. This easement allows property owners to install solar panels, solar water heaters, or other solar energy systems on their properties without the fear of obstructions that could limit or block the access to sunlight. The Oregon Grant of Solar Easement ensures that the property owner has the legal right to unobstructed access to sunlight, connecting it to the state's commitment to renewable energy and sustainable development. By granting this easement, property owners can maintain the maximum efficiency and output of their solar systems, thus maximizing their investment in renewable energy. There are a few different types of Oregon Grant of Solar Easements that can be categorized based on the rights and restrictions they entail: 1. Solar Access Easement: This type of easement grants the property owner access to sunlight without any obstructions caused by neighboring structures, vegetation, or other potential obstacles. 2. Solar Easement by Covenant: In some cases, instead of granting a formal easement agreement, property owners can create a covenant that specifies the rights and obligations regarding solar access within their neighborhood or community. 3. Easement Termination: There may be instances where the solar easement is no longer needed, and the property owner wishes to terminate it. In such cases, there should be a clear and legal process defined within the original grant to ensure proper termination. Oregon offers rebates to homeowners who solar electric systems or paired solar + storage systems. Homeowners with low or moderate incomes qualify for higher rebates. The rebates are issued to approved contractors, who pass the savings on to their customers.

Oregon law states that attempts to prohibit solar access are ?void and unenforceable as a violation of the public policy to protect the public health, safety, and welfare of the people of Oregon.? If your property generates solar, wind, or hydroelectric power, you'll be able to send excess energy to the power grid, where other customers can make use of it. You'll receive bill credits for the power you generate at the end of the month, which can significantly lower your electricity bills.

Oregon's solar access laws date back to 1979 and state that no person conveying or contracting to convey a property title can include provisions that prohibit the use of solar energy systems on the property. Any provisions that prohibit the use of solar energy systems are void and unenforceable.
